<u>Web Survey Cockpit for SRM Vendor Evaluation</u>

Use
The Web Survey Cockpit is a Basis tool which you can use to create surveys and questionnaires for vendor evaluation.


Standard settings
Three surveys and four questionnaires are delivered in German and English:

Vendor list survey with vendor list questionnaire
Confirmation survey with a questionnaire for goods confirmation and a questionnaire for confirmation of services
Invoice survey with an appropriate questionnaire

Activities
You can tailor the supplied surveys and questionnaires to fit your individual requirements and you can also create your own surveys and questionnaires.

<u>Vendor Evaluation (New)</u>

Use
From SAP Enterprise Buyer Release 4.0 you can evaluate your vendors using a Web-based survey.

You can create your own surveys and questionnaires, selecting the criteria that you want to evaluate (delivery reliability and quality, for example), and can also define when the evaluation is to occur.

You can create questionnaires for invoices, confirmations, and vendor lists. You can then use the SAP Business Information Warehouse to evaluate the data that you gather from the surveys and questionnaires.

The information that you gather can then help you select vendors and negotiate conditions.

Evaluation in SAP Enterprise Buyer can occur automatically when a business transaction is saved, on an individual basis for selected business transactions, or on the basis of previously defined stochastic probability. In the activity Define Events for Vendor Evaluation in SRM, you define when, or under which circimstances, the evaluation is to occur.

Standard surveys and questionnaires can be found in the Basis tool Web Survey Cockpit for SRM Vendor Evaluation. You can tailor these to match your own requirements, or create new ones.

Effects on Customizing
Should the parameters for questionnaire determination available in the standard system prove to be insufficient, you can use the Define Questionnaire for Vendor Evaluation in SRM BAdI to override those parameters with the parameters of your choice in Enterprise Buyer.

In SRM, technically, you can use the BADI - BBP_VE_QSTN_DET_BADI.

Define Questionnaire for Vendor Evaluation in SRM
Use

Using the Business Add-In BBP_VE_QSTN_DET_BADI, you can override the result of the survey determination that was found using the delivered criteria for vendor evaluation delivered in the standard. See Define Events for Vendor Evaluation in SRM.

If the standard criteria business object, vendor, purchasing organization, product category and product are not sufficient to determine a Web Survey, you can define your own criteria here.



Standard settings
Time of call: After the standard survey determination.


Activities
Implement and activate the BAdI if you do not wish to use the standard. See BAdI Implementation

Methods:
DETERMINE_QSTN
CHECK_USER_ON_CHANGE
CHECK_SEND_MAIL_ON_ABORT
